このページは、お客様の言語ではご利用いただけません。Huawei Cloudは、より多くの言語バージョンを追加するために懸命に取り組んでいます。ご協力ありがとうございました。
- What's New
- Function Overview
- Service Overview
- Billing
- Getting Started
- User Guide
-
Best Practices
- Using MPC to Transcode Media Files in OBS
- H.264 and H.265 Low-bitrate HD Creates an Amazing Experience for Video Websites
- Snapshot Capturing Facilitates the Setup of Media Processing Platform for Your Video Website
- Video Packaging Enables the Playback of Online Education Videos on Multiple Terminal Types
- Change History
-
API Reference
- Before You Start
- API Overview
- Calling APIs
- Application Examples
- Transcoding Template APIs
- Transcoding Template Group APIs
- Watermark Template APIs
- Transcoding APIs
- Packaging APIs
- Animated GIF APIs
- Video Metadata Extraction APIs
- Snapshot APIs
-
Authorization and Configuration APIs
- Configuring Transcoding Server Event Notifications
- Querying Transcoding Server Event Notifications
- Querying All Events on a Transcoding Server
- Querying Buckets
- Authorizing or Canceling Authorization of Access to OBS Buckets
- Querying Objects in a Bucket
- Requesting OBS Authorization
- Querying the Status of OBS Authorization Task Creation
- Tenant Subscription
- Appendix
- Change History
- SDK Reference
-
FAQs
- Product Consulting
- Billing
- Upload
-
Transcoding
- Files of What Formats Can Be Transcoded?
- What If Transcoding Fails?
- Can a Transcoding Task Have Multiple Outputs?
- What Is a System Template? What Is It Used for?
- How Do I Download Output Videos?
- What Are the Differences Between DASH, HLS, and MP4 Videos?
- How Do I Share Transcoded Videos?
- How Do I Determine Whether Source Videos Can Be Transcoded to SD, HD, and UHD Videos?
- Why Is There Only Audio but No Image After Video Transcoding?
- Why Can't I Find My OBS Bucket When Creating a Transcoding Task?
- How Do I Overwrite the Input Video File with the Output Video File?
- How Long Does a Transcoding Task Take?
- How Do I Configure Transcoding Event Notifications?
- Can a Low-resolution Video Be Transcoded to a High-resolution One?
- Can I Set the Same Bucket Name and Path for Both Input and Output Buckets During Transcoding?
- Notifications
- Packaging/GIF Converting
- Frame Capture
- Video Watermark
-
API and SDK Usage
- Can I Deliver Transcoding Tasks in Batches?
- How Long Does a Task Take from Submission to Execution?
- Failed to Transcode MP3 Files and A Message Is Displayed Indicating that the Source Width and Height Are Incorrect
- Why Is "The token must be updated" Returned When I Call an API?
- Why Is a Message Displayed Indicating that the Token Is Invalid When I Call an API?
- What Can I Do If an Error Message Is Displayed Indicating that the Input or Output OBS Path Is Invalid When I Use the SDK or API?
- Does MPC Support Video Rotation?
- How Do I Call a Transcoding API to Specify an Output File Name?
- Why Can't I Cancel the Authorization After the IAM User Delegates the Read and Write Permissions on OBS Buckets?
- Videos
- General Reference
Show all
Function Overview
-
-
Simple Message Notification (SMN) is an application service provided by HUAWEI CLOUD. If you need to use event notifications, you need to call the SMN service. You can receive five types of notifications, including transcoding completed, transcoding started, snapshot captured, packaging completed, and GIF created, by template messages or JSON messages.
This function is available in AP-Singapore regions.
-
-
OBS 2.0 Supported
-
MPC provides plenty of built-in transcoding templates to meet your diverse requirements. You can also create a transcoding template to target your specific scenario.
Preset templates: You can directly use these templates without any other configuration. There are audio templates, audiovisual templates, and low bitrate HD templates, covering all output formats, encoding formats, and common resolutions and bitrates. Based on the number of output files, preset templates are classified into the following types:
One-in one-out transcoding template: Only one file is output.
One-in multiple-out transcoding template: A maximum of nine files can be output.
Custom templates: Set the video and audio parameters based on your needs. A custom template can be one-in one-out or one-in multiple-out. A maximum of six output specifications can be configured for a one-in multiple-out template.
This function is available in AP-Singapore regions.
-
-
OBS 2.0 Supported
-
Media transcoding is to convert an audio or video file into one or more output formats. This involves changing the parameters of the media file such as the format, codec, bitrate, and frame rate.
Supported video codecs: H.264, H.265, MPEG-2, MPEG-4, MJPEG, VP6/7/8/9, WMV1/2/3, and ProRes 422.
Supported audio codecs: AAC, AC3, EAC3, HE-AAC, MP2, MP3, PCM (s161e, s16be, s241e, s24be, DVD), and WMA.
This function is available in AP-Singapore regions.
-
-
OBS 2.0 Supported
-
Packaging is to convert the container format of a video without changing its resolution and bitrate.
Supported input formats: MP3, MP4, FLV, and TS.
Supported output formats: HLS and MP4.
This function is available in AP-Singapore regions.
-
-
OBS 2.0 Supported
-
Capture a slice of a video and convert it to a GIF file.
Supported Input Formats for GIF Converting are: MP4, TS, MOV, FLV, MPG, MXF, WMV, ADTS, AVI, MKV, MPEG, and WAV.
This function is available in AP-Singapore regions.
-
-
OBS 2.0 Supported
-
An image watermark is an image (usually a logo or nickname) laid out on your video to increase brand awareness and protect your video.
You can add both image and text watermarks to videos.
The input format can be PNG, JPG, or JPEG.
This function is available in AP-Singapore regions.
-
-
OBS 2.0 Supported
-
You can capture a snapshot from a video and save it as a JPG file during transcoding or at any other time. The following two capturing methods are supported:
By interval: Take snapshots at regular intervals. The default interval is 12s.
At fixed time: Take snapshots at specified time points.
This function is available in AP-Singapore regions.
-
-
OBS 2.0 Supported
-
Video encryption refers to encrypting HLS video content using the HLS AES-128 protocol.
Security and compatibility with different devices.
Encrypt video content during transcoding or not.
This function is available in AP-Singapore regions.
-
-
OBS 2.0 Supported
-
MPC provides REST APIs that support HTTP/HTTPS methods. You can call these APIs to media transcoding, as well as packaging, animated GIFs, snapshot capturing.
This function is available in AP-Singapore regions.
-
-
OBS 2.0 Supported
-
MPC provides SDKs for secondary development. The SDKs are available in the following programming languages: Java, Python, Go.
This function is available in AP-Singapore regions.
-
Feedback
Was this page helpful?
Provide feedbackThank you very much for your feedback. We will continue working to improve the documentation.See the reply and handling status in My Cloud VOC.
For any further questions, feel free to contact us through the chatbot.
Chatbot